Allow the use of tokens in the "When I say" field.
« on: September 30, 2017, 01:08:54 AM »
Since I often address my computer with my voice commands, either computer or EDI, it would be nice if I could tokenize this.  Then when I give my scripts to a friend, who wants to name his computer Newton, he can merely edit a single token. 

That way instead of having to change the command in each of the >200 commands where it says:

"[Good Afternoon;Hello; good evening; good morning; hey; hi; whats up] [Computer; Eedy]"

I could instead have all of my commands use  "{TXT:Label}" in place of "[Computer; Eedy]" and just initalize that token at profile load.

I realize this likely breaks the paradigm of having to load all of the derived commands into windows speech program, so perhaps this can be a profile setting to initalize tokens utlized in "when I say" to alleviate the runtime complications?


EDIT: Tokens in command phrases has been implemented, though still experimental
